Abstract
This paper considers a problem of uniform-machine scheduling with machine release times to minimize makespan. Firstly, four properties of swapping jobs are proposed. Then, based on the properties, a heuristic algorithm is presented, which takes the LPT schedule as its initial solution and improves the solution by repeatedly swapping the jobs between two machines with the maximal and minimal makespan. Finally, computational results show that the presented heuristic is efficient and effective.
